Valley County is seeking a skilled and experienced Journeyman HVAC Technician to join our team. This is an exciting opportunity to play a vital role in the installation, maintenance, and repair of a wide range of heating, ventilation, air conditioning, and refrigeration (HVAC/R) systems within county-owned facilities.

This is a full-time position with full employee benefits.Typical Duties & Responsibilities
As a Journeyman HVAC/R Technician, you will be responsible for the installation, maintenance, and repair of a wide range of heating, ventilation, air conditioning, and refrigeration (HVAC/R) systems. You will work on various types of equipment, including boilers, chillers, furnaces, air handlers, and refrigeration units.

Responsibilities would include performing routine and preventative maintenance on all HVAC/R equipment, diagnosing and troubleshooting mechanical and electrical issues in a timely manner, repairing or replacing defective components, including compressors, motors, fans, and thermostats, installing new HVAC/R systems and equipment in accordance with safety standards and building codes, maintaining accurate records of all work performed, including parts used and hours spent, responding to emergency service calls after hours as needed, ensuring all work is completed in compliance with local, state, and federal regulations, and collaborating with other maintenance staff and contractors to complete projects.

To view the official Valley County job description for this position, click here: HVAC Technician.Typical Qualifications
Anyone interested in applying should be currently licensed as a Journeyman HVAC Technician with the State of Idaho, and have at least four years of professional HVAC experience. Previous work experience in commercial or industrial environments in desired but not required.

The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of HVAC/R theory, principles, and practices and be adept at diagnosing and repairing a variety of systems, including their electrical and mechanical components. Proficiency in reading blueprints, schematics, and technical manuals is essential, as is familiarity with building automation systems (BAS).

The role requires a person who possesses strong problem-solving and critical-thinking skills, excellent communication abilities, and the capacity to work independently and manage multiple tasks effectively. Applicants must also be physically capable of performing the duties of the job, which includes lifting heavy objects (up to 50 lbs.), climbing ladders, and working in diverse conditions and tight spaces.
